ふらっと C#,C♯,C#(初心者用) Part154

レス数が1000を超えています。これ以上書き込みはできません。
0001デフォルトの名無しさん (ワッチョイ 0fe3-wadS)2022/02/09(水) 23:13:39.45ID:1A90hyai0
!extend:checked:vvvvv:1000:512
次スレを立てる時は↑を2行冒頭に書くこと(1行分は消えて表示されない為)

「どんなにくだらないC#プログラミングやVisual C#の使い方に関する質問でも誰かが優しくレスをしてくれるスレッド」です。
他のスレッドでは書き込めないような低レベルな質問、質問者自身なんだか意味がよく分からない質問、
ググろうにもキーワードが分からないなど、勇気をもって書き込んでください。
内容に応じて他スレ・他板へ行くことを勧められることがあります。ご了承下さい。
なお、テンプレが読めない回答者、議論をしたいだけの人は邪魔なので後述のC#相談室に移動して下さい。
C#に関係の無い話題や荒らしの相手や罵倒レスや酔っぱらいレスはやめてください
>>980を踏んだ人は新スレを建てて下さい。>>980が無理な場合、話し合って新スレを建てる人を決めて下さい。

■前スレ
ふらっと C#,C♯,C#(初心者用) Part153
https://mevius.5ch.net/test/read.cgi/tech/1639403601/
■関連スレ
C#, C♯, C#相談室 Part96
https://mevius.5ch.net/test/read.cgi/tech/1639965805/
■コードを貼る場合は↓を使いましょう。
https://ideone.com/
https://dotnetfiddle.net/
■情報源
https://docs.microsoft.com/ja-jp/dotnet/standard/class-libraries/
https://docs.microsoft.com/ja-jp/dotnet/csharp/language-reference/
https://docs.microsoft.com/en-us/dotnet/standard/class-libraries/
https://referencesource.microsoft.com/
https://source.dot.net/
・Insider.NET > .NET TIPS - @IT
https://www.atmarkit.co.jp/ait/subtop/features/dotnet/dotnettips_index.html
・DOBON.NET .NET Tips
https://dobon.net/vb/dotnet/index.html
VIPQ2_EXTDAT: checked:vvvvv:1000:512:: EXT was configured

0952デフォルトの名無しさん (ワッチョイ 03ad-aelZ)2022/06/15(水) 01:39:39.20ID:dNGhsLRR0
いつまでVB6の構文に固執するつもりだろうか

0953デフォルトの名無しさん (ワッチョイ 3302-/e9c)2022/06/15(水) 08:05:18.99ID:jDcz0x1o0
同じと言うから色々突っ込まれるんだよ
せいぜい似てるにしとけ

0954デフォルトの名無しさん (ワッチョイ ff05-bM3h)2022/06/15(水) 08:27:44.26ID:MKd4vbtE0
これで開発するメリットって何?

0955デフォルトの名無しさん (ブーイモ MM7f-rAXT)2022/06/15(水) 08:33:18.92ID:VkyVfsR4M
MSへの忠誠を誓える

0956デフォルトの名無しさん (スッププ Sdff-TUn1)2022/06/15(水) 08:46:56.50ID:oEHgqApKd
ドボンがVB.NETとC#併記してるけど
どんだけ需要あるんだろうね

0957デフォルトの名無しさん (アウアウウー Sa67-gL1p)2022/06/15(水) 08:56:26.78ID:Ou9isEg9a
>>954
生産性が高い

0958デフォルトの名無しさん (ワッチョイ cf63-Gp1N)2022/06/15(水) 10:18:44.73ID:Fc5Ci+OS0
nullsafeじゃないから時代遅れ

VB.NET嫌いだけど、イベントハンドラだけは書くの楽だった

0960デフォルトの名無しさん (アウアウウー Sa67-d8PR)2022/06/15(水) 17:57:39.19ID:RVZ+vpG8a
ぶいびぃ、って聞くだけで拒否反応するのだが

0961デフォルトの名無しさん (ワッチョイ cfbb-7/FS)2022/06/15(水) 22:44:33.27ID:1Kri3H1n0
後発言語が主流になった日にはさ
現在のVBおじさんみたいに、俺らもC#おじさんになってるだろうからな
あんまりVBおじさんをからかわないようにしようよ

0962デフォルトの名無しさん (アウアウウー Sa67-DuPE)2022/06/16(木) 00:30:49.25ID:niJcC4Fga
VB6から.NETに移行してから困ったことといったらコントロールにインデックスがつかなくなったことがあった記憶があるんだけど、実際今みんなフォームにコントロールを多数配置した時ってどう処理してんの?

0963デフォルトの名無しさん (ワッチョイ 3302-/e9c)2022/06/16(木) 00:52:22.23ID:wV5TuzdE0
コントロール配列の事言ってる?
自前でListにでもぶち込むしかない

0964デフォルトの名無しさん (ワッチョイ 6f58-yYLg)2022/06/16(木) 01:22:46.44ID:gfbkgJyE0
>>951
VBと同じ扱いされるとC#の価値を落とされる気がして、この言語ユーザーとして許せないプライドでもあるのかね。

0965デフォルトの名無しさん (ワッチョイ 03ad-aelZ)2022/06/16(木) 01:29:28.34ID:lksUUhT60
VBなんて化石言語は眼中に無いな

0966デフォルトの名無しさん (ワッチョイ 6f58-yYLg)2022/06/16(木) 01:41:01.92ID:gfbkgJyE0
同じ言語だ。
VBしか使ってない人間にいきなりC#やらせても結果を出してしまうと、C#プログラマが自分の立場が失われると感じて
焦ってんのかいな。

0967デフォルトの名無しさん (ワッチョイ cf46-GGE9)2022/06/16(木) 03:54:50.51ID:O05Sfgr10
マンションでは、PPPoE接続は出来ないのでしょうか?
バッファロールーターにPPPOE設定をしましたが
マンションで最初から契約されているプロバイダ意外に
接続出来ません。。。

0968デフォルトの名無しさん (ワッチョイ cfbb-bGSb)2022/06/16(木) 05:23:02.90ID:L/YLPuLM0
>>966
だから、何を持って一緒って言ってるんだよ
お前が同じって言ってる箇所も違うって言われてるし、それ以外にも違うとこ散々出てきてるだろ?

VBがどうって言うより、お前をエンジニアとして許容できないんだよ
エンジニア的には比較軸が定義されてない比較とか会話にならん

0969デフォルトの名無しさん (アウグロ MMdf-DBHA)2022/06/16(木) 07:23:07.00ID:b7REg8gIM
もう心意気ってことにしてやれよ

0970デフォルトの名無しさん (ワッチョイ 0fde-Gp1N)2022/06/16(木) 08:13:08.84ID:aGcq98bc0
>>964
言語どれだけ知ってるん?C#とVB以外に

0971デフォルトの名無しさん (ワッチョイ 1349-JPbs)2022/06/16(木) 08:40:39.74ID:TulzdQgt0
>>966
おじさん巣に帰れば?
c#わからないんやろ?引くに引けなくなったんやろ?
現実でも立場がないんだろ?こういうときは大人しくしとくのが大人、やで

0972デフォルトの名無しさん (アウアウウー Sa67-d8PR)2022/06/16(木) 08:48:36.41ID:abm7w68sa
>>966
F#もVBと同じ言語だもんなw

0973デフォルトの名無しさん (オッペケ Sr87-6tv4)2022/06/16(木) 10:14:33.49ID:WZcihTV9r
同じ言語というか、メインはフレームワークだから
それにアクセスするためのシェルみたいな感じ?

0974デフォルトの名無しさん (ワッチョイ c301-M2VI)2022/06/16(木) 10:31:47.37ID:OoaeTtwf0
UCSD p-Systemが呼ばれたような気がした。

0975デフォルトの名無しさん (ワッチョイ cfbb-fWzm)2022/06/16(木) 13:08:25.66ID:u5FhT+AT0
違う言語だ。
C#しか使ってない人間にいきなりVBやらせても結果を出してしまうと、VBプログラマが自分の立場が失われると感じて
焦ってんのかいな。

0976デフォルトの名無しさん (スッププ Sdff-TUn1)2022/06/16(木) 13:08:51.07ID:ojsVl+g+d
VBとC#の違いはunsafeでポインタが扱える事
理屈ではC++と比較しても遜色ない速度が出せる
という事になっている

0977デフォルトの名無しさん (アウウィフ FF67-iSSN)2022/06/16(木) 13:14:37.63ID:uKxWv5AjF
CLR

0978デフォルトの名無しさん (オッペケ Sr87-/UDv)2022/06/16(木) 14:46:01.04ID:RrguUfWVr
unsafeしまくってるわ

0979デフォルトの名無しさん (スプッッ Sd1f-UGZ9)2022/06/16(木) 15:30:23.13ID:D+AyKy1Yd
>>967
馬鹿は死ね

0980デフォルトの名無しさん (ワッチョイ 8fa7-kKOs)2022/06/16(木) 15:58:37.49ID:f7CI5BIw0
>>941
だよな
横からだけど、それがまかり通るならC#とC言語は完全な兄弟と言われるのでは?と思う
だってWin32 APIどちらも使えるし
そしてVBもC言語と兄弟と言えるね

VBは使ってないけどVBScriptとかから考えると、クラスが組めてもコンストラクタに引数が使えなかったはず…
(バージョンアップしていたらすまん…)
一方C#はコンストラクタに引数を渡せる

C言語にはクラスが無いけどC++も含めるとしたらC#はC++寄りでは

0981デフォルトの名無しさん (スプッッ Sd1f-UGZ9)2022/06/16(木) 16:12:21.13ID:EFUVorQPd
VBとVB.NETとVBAの区別が付いていない馬鹿は死ね

VB.netとC#はかなり近いでしょ。
コンパイルされたexeやdllからC#にもVb.netにも
ごく一部除いて互いに100%それなりに高い確率でツールで自動変換可能なわけで。
表層的な構文糖の有る無しは別にして大枠では非常に似てる。
似てるからこそVB.netは要らんよね、という流れになっていったわけで。

0983デフォルトの名無しさん (ワッチョイ cfbb-bGSb)2022/06/16(木) 18:13:56.93ID:L/YLPuLM0
プログラマなら「似てる」と「同じ」は違うものだと認識したほうがいいぞ

0984デフォルトの名無しさん (ワッチョイ c301-l+B+)2022/06/16(木) 18:30:32.24ID:m3/jPoYQ0
>>980
次スレよろ

0985デフォルトの名無しさん (ブーイモ MM7f-rAXT)2022/06/16(木) 18:39:01.93ID:hE/CdDLbM
C#1.0の頃と話の内容が変わってないやないかい
これが枯れた言語か・・・

0986デフォルトの名無しさん (ワッチョイ 835f-GGE9)2022/06/16(木) 19:24:37.65ID:HylHhkQp0
同じ.NETファミリーでもC#やF#で書かれたOSSライブラリは無数にあるが、
VB.NETで書かれた知名度のあるOSSライブラリなんて聞いたことがない
これが全てでしょ

0987デフォルトの名無しさん (アウアウウー Sa67-d8PR)2022/06/16(木) 19:51:35.44ID:abm7w68sa
同じなら冗長な構文のVBを使う理由は無いなw

0988デフォルトの名無しさん (ワッチョイ 63ec-yYLg)2022/06/17(金) 00:10:48.62ID:k5ZHqR2O0
>>968
何をもっては、何度も言ってるのにまだわからんのはお前に問題がある。
違うって主張は返しても、わめいてるだけで聞くに値する話は出てきてない。

0989デフォルトの名無しさん (ワッチョイ 63ec-yYLg)2022/06/17(金) 00:27:13.30ID:k5ZHqR2O0
>>975
何だ、本当のことを言われて痛かったんか。
だから、人の言葉を使って単語を取り替えて言葉を返すことしかできなくなったのか。

0990デフォルトの名無しさん (ワッチョイ cfbb-fWzm)2022/06/17(金) 00:28:44.54ID:SEHo94h90
(自分に都合の悪い話は)聞くに値しない
(自分がわからない話は)聞くに値しない

0991デフォルトの名無しさん (ワッチョイ 63ec-yYLg)2022/06/17(金) 00:28:53.14ID:k5ZHqR2O0
>>970
まだ知らない言語一杯あるぞ。

0992デフォルトの名無しさん (ワッチョイ 63ec-yYLg)2022/06/17(金) 00:53:39.57ID:k5ZHqR2O0
VBは眼中にないだの、冗長で使う理由がないだの、化石言語だの、それがどうかしたんかね。
冗長って何。ブロックの先頭と末尾を{や}の1文字で済ませられないのを冗長と言ってるんかいな。
お前らにVBを使ってほしいわけでもVBで書かれたOSSライブラリを普及させたいわけでもない。

0993デフォルトの名無しさん (ワッチョイ 732f-b1tp)2022/06/17(金) 00:54:43.91ID:qX3KJPna0
>>982
その論法でいけばすべてのコンパイル言語はアセンブラと同じになるわけだが

言語が似てるからVB.NETがいらないんじゃなくて、用途と範囲が似てるから
より範囲の広いc#でいいやとなってるだけだ

0994デフォルトの名無しさん (ワッチョイ 0363-+Xu/)2022/06/17(金) 01:35:52.61ID:xcJCAQEI0
覚えたての技術に拘泥するって初心者らしくていいじゃん(いいじゃん)

0995デフォルトの名無しさん (ワッチョイ 732f-b1tp)2022/06/17(金) 01:49:46.97ID:qX3KJPna0
次スレに引っ張りたくないので

VB.NetとC#が同じ言語なんていう意見には全く賛同しないが
VB.NetとC#は本質的に同じ、って意見なら、本質的にの意味あい次第では賛同できる可能性もあった
だがこの肝心の本質的にって言葉を全く説明できなかった

たとえば、
Vb.NetもC#も、.NET Frameworkを操作するためのオブジェクト指向言語であり
その意味では本質的に同じ言語である
だったらもっと賛同されたんじゃないかね

ということでこの話題はこのスレで終わりにして欲しい

0996デフォルトの名無しさん (ワッチョイ 1349-JPbs)2022/06/17(金) 08:36:38.61ID:+OTN6Ty40
VBおじさんは引くに引けなくなってるだけだよw
ちょうどスレ変わるんやしここで引けば消えれるんじゃねw
感覚でふわっとしか言えないクセを直せたらいいねw
あともうちょい勉強すべき

0997デフォルトの名無しさん (ワッチョイ cfbb-bGSb)2022/06/17(金) 08:44:09.06ID:CPX9Pfyj0
980が建てないみたいなんで建てた
https://mevius.5ch.net/test/read.cgi/tech/1655422932/

0998デフォルトの名無しさん (ワッチョイ cfbb-bGSb)2022/06/17(金) 08:45:12.84ID:CPX9Pfyj0
ホップ

0999デフォルトの名無しさん (ワッチョイ cfbb-bGSb)2022/06/17(金) 08:45:24.11ID:CPX9Pfyj0
ステップ

1000デフォルトの名無しさん (ワッチョイ cfbb-bGSb)2022/06/17(金) 08:45:38.25ID:CPX9Pfyj0
1000ならジャンプ

10011001Over 1000Thread
このスレッドは1000を超えました。
新しいスレッドを立ててください。
life time: 127日 9時間 31分 59秒

10021002Over 1000Thread
5ちゃんねるの運営はプレミアム会員の皆さまに支えられています。
運営にご協力お願いいたします。


───────────────────
《プレミアム会員の主な特典》
★ 5ちゃんねる専用ブラウザからの広告除去
★ 5ちゃんねるの過去ログを取得
★ 書き込み規制の緩和
───────────────────

会員登録には個人情報は一切必要ありません。
月300円から匿名でご購入いただけます。

▼ プレミアム会員登録はこちら ▼
https://premium.5ch.net/

▼ 浪人ログインはこちら ▼
https://login.5ch.net/login.php

レス数が1000を超えています。これ以上書き込みはできません。